For referrers
Make a referral
We accept referrals from statutory teams, health professionals, and local authorities across Sussex. Each area of our work has a clear pathway to ensure the right support at the right time.
Specific eligibility criteria and referral forms are located on the individual service pages.
Housing Support & Homelessness
Services: Pathways Home (Prevention), Tenancy Sustainment, Outreach
Route: Most services require a referral via the Local Council Housing Needs Team
Mental Health Support
Services: Community recovery services, Discharge to Assess
Route: Referrals are primarily managed via UOK (Central Access Point) or Sussex Partnership NHS Foundation Trust
Learning Disability Support
Services: Supported Living, Positive Behaviour Support
Route: We accept nominations directly from Adult Social Care / Social Services
Complex cases
If you are unsure which pathway fits your client’s needs, contact our central team for signposting advice.
Partnerships & policy
System leadership
We believe the VCSE sector is essential to the health of Sussex. We use our influence to champion smaller organisations and ensure the voluntary sector has a seat at the strategic table.
As a lead provider, we operate at the heart of integrated care, collaborating within Neighbourhood Mental Health Teams (NMHTs) alongside the NHS and Sussex Partnership NHS Foundation Trust (SPFT).
Mental Health Transformation
Neil Blanchard, Chief Executive
Neil represents the VCSE sector within the Sussex Health and Care Partnership, supporting the Mental Health Community Transformation Programme to move services toward joined-up, whole-population approaches. He chairs the Sussex Mental Health VCSE Strategic Leadership Group and is a founding member and Mental Health Strategic Rep for the East Sussex VCSE Alliance.
Housing Standards
Jim Aspdin, Director of Housing and Assets
Jim chairs the South East Supported Housing Group, working alongside the National Housing Federation to raise standards for supported housing providers across the region.
